The Bluejackets put together a memorable 12-2 season in 2011 behind the dominance of a rushing attack averaging nearly 200 yards per game

A major factor in Admiral Farragut’s rushing scheme is sophomore Ignite participant Napoleon Maxwell. The 5-foot 10-inch sophomore rushed 70 times for 528 yards and 9 touchdowns complementing the elder, Toddrick Macon.

Maxwell is a 2011 BHSN Ignite Football Showcase participant. He weighed in at 178 pounds, ran a 4.78 forty yard dash, a 7.17 3-cone, 4.77 short shuttle and a 31-inch vertical jump.

Maxwell is a tough runner and a competitor. He has a lot of drive from his hips and keeps his legs churning on initial contact.

Follow a 12-2 season expectations will be high for the Bluejackets and Maxwell will have to be an integral part in continuing AFA’s success.
